- What is CACI International's change in other assets?
- CACI International (CACI) reported change in other assets of $11.61M in Q1 2026.
- How has CACI International's change in other assets changed year-over-year?
- CACI International's change in other assets increased by 187.0% year-over-year, from -$13.35M to $11.61M.
